Summary:Systemic intravenous thrombolysis using recombinant tissue plasminogen activator (rt-PA) is a proven effective treatment in a certain category of patients with ischemic stroke during the first 4.5 hours after onset of this disease. Thrombolytic therapy (TLT) promotes the achievement of reperfusion in the cerebral ischemic portion, thus improving the patient's functional state. The results of international trials of TLP are presented and therapeutic strategies considered.
